在安全性考虑下如何评价两者的防护措施差异
嵌入式系统和非嵌入式系统在设计、应用和功能上存在显著差异,这些差异不仅体现在性能、成本等硬件层面的区别,也反映在软件的设计、运行环境以及对外界交互的方式上。尤其是在安全性方面,两者各自面临着不同的挑战和要求。
首先,从物理接口来看,嵌入式系统通常是通过特定的通信协议与外部世界进行数据交换,如串行端口(RS232)、有线以太网或无线技术(Wi-Fi/Bluetooth)。这些接口往往需要经过严格的认证和加密处理,以确保数据传输过程中的安全性。而非嵌入式系统,如个人电脑或服务器,它们主要通过标准网络接口(如RJ45)与互联网连接,这些连接通常涉及更复杂的网络协议栈,并且要面对更多潜在的网络攻击。
其次,在操作系统层面,嵌入式设备通常采用实时操作系统(RTOS),它提供了快速响应时间、高效率以及可靠性的保证,同时也支持有限资源下的多任务处理。在这些操作体系中,对于关键代码块或者敏感信息,可以实现访问控制、加密保护等高级安全策略。相比之下,非嵌入式设备大多使用类Unix风格或Windows家族的桌面类操作系统,这些平台更加注重用户体验,而不是实时性,因此它们所采用的安全机制可能会更加集中于用户权限管理而不是实时响应。
再者,在应用程序开发上,不同类型的设备也有不同的需求。对于需要长期稳定运行且不能频繁更新或重启的情景下的产品,比如工业自动化设备、医疗监控器等,其软件开发必须考虑到故障恢复能力强、大规模并发处理能力,以及对异常情况能够迅速作出反应。而对于可以随意重启更新的大型服务器集群来说,他们所需的是高度可扩展性、高吞吐量以及灵活配置能力。这意味着不同类型的应用程序将具有不同的安全需求,从而导致了不同程度上的防护措施。
最后,从市场角度来看,当今社会越来越依赖智能化与联网技术,无论是家用电器还是汽车电子,都离不开嵌入式技术。此时,对于那些直接影响到人们生活质量甚至生命健康的事物,我们应当给予特别关注,不仅要从硬件制造商那里获得高品质产品,还要确保他们配备了足够有效的心智行为检测手段及紧急状态预案。如果没有这样的意识,我们可能无法完全理解当前我们身边发生的事情,也无法为未来的发展做好准备。
综上所述,从物理接口到操作系统,再到应用程序开发,每个环节都反映出了一个关于“风险”、“可靠性”、“适应能力”的深刻问题。在这个不断变化的地球村里,我们每个人都是其中的一员,而我们的日常生活正被这种微妙而又持久的人工智能革命所塑造。这场革命已经不可逆转,但我们仍然能选择怎样参与进去,以及怎样让这场变革变得更加人文关怀和谐共生。